I don't believe in that saying diesel cars are more reliable over petrol cars, i think it's all about that little saving in fuel that's all.

I paid £4000 cash for my 530i and if it was diesel i had to pay another £2000 extra so this is more money straight away.

Whenever you say you bought a car straight away the people who thinks about money they ask is it diesel and when you say no it's a petrol they go wild and making you feel bad like you made the biggest mistake in your life, well not for me i'm not rich but i enjoy what i have and i think everyone else should enjoy the smooth and comfortable ride of a big petrol engine.

If petrol was cheap like 40p per liter, everyone would have petrol car and think the best of it.!
